This is a Sources Sought notice.
The agency is gauging market interest. No bid is being requested yet — submitting a capabilities statement may put you on the radar for the eventual solicitation.
The Indian Health Service needs a small business to provide an ambulance cot system and associated accessories for use in a patient transport vehicle.
Key Details
- What exactly do they need? The Indian Health Service needs an ambulance cot system and associated accessories that meet the Government's requirements. The system must be compatible with the existing Ferno Stattrac loading and retention system and include a manual ambulance cot, mattress, integrated patient restraint system, and durable construction suitable for EMS operations.
- What's the contract structure and timeline? The Government anticipates a Firm-Fixed-Price purchase order for the acquisition of one (1) ambulance cot system and associated accessories. The delivery period is within ninety (90) calendar days after award.
- How will they pick the winner? The Government will evaluate responses based on the proposed product's compliance with the Government's salient characteristics, including compatibility with the existing Ferno Stattrac loading and retention system.
